Tempus

Tempus is the debut album from Optic Drift — a creative partnership between two brothers drawing on a lifetime of shared influences. While the album was written and recorded in 2025, many of the ideas behind it have been evolving for decades, quietly taking shape until the right moment arrived.

The title, Tempus (Latin for "time"), speaks to this long arc — a convergence of sketches, sounds, and memories brought together into one cohesive whole. The album is entirely instrumental, and each track title is a subtle nod to films the brothers grew up with — mostly from the '80s and '90s. These aren't overt references, but quiet tributes: familiar to those who know, mysterious to those who don't.

Musically, Tempus is rooted in rock but draws influence from many places. There's a strong bass-driven undercurrent — inspired in part by Dirk Lance's punchy, melodic lines from early Incubus records — paired with the introspective textures of Radiohead and the expansive atmospheres of Tycho. Hints of funk and jazz emerge throughout, giving the record its groove and warmth. The result is a debut that feels both nostalgic and forward-looking — a layered, time-woven soundscape that invites repeated listens.

    About Me

    From an early age I was obsessed with film and music; not just consuming them, but figuring out how they were made. The creativity and craft behind the films I grew up with left a lasting impression, and that curiosity has never really left me.

    A job at a small book publisher in my hometown turned out to be a fortunate detour; it gave me a grounding in graphic and web design that offered a more practical route into a creative career. That foundation carried me into a Graphic Design degree, where I was always looking beyond the brief. Film, animation, motion design; I kept pushing into those areas, trying to set myself apart. I came away with a first class degree and landed my first role at Apsmart, a mobile-centric startup where I got my first real taste of UX and UI.

    The 15 years that followed took me through some of the biggest names in news and finance; Thomson Reuters, Refinitiv, and LSEG; working across design, animation, and videography. The work changed constantly, which suited me fine.
